XPO vs. DELL
XPO (XPO Logistics, Inc.) and DELL (Dell Technologies Inc.) are both stocks. XPO operates in Integrated Freight & Logistics (Industrials), while DELL operates in Computer Hardware (Technology). Over the past 5 years, XPO returned 34.58%/yr vs 52.50%/yr for DELL. At a 0.40 correlation, their price movements are largely independent.

Volatility
XPO vs. DELL - Volatility Comparison
The current volatility for XPO Logistics, Inc. (XPO) is 11.60%, while Dell Technologies Inc. (DELL) has a volatility of 36.55%. This indicates that XPO experiences smaller price fluctuations and is considered to be less risky than DELL based on this measure.
